一个form对应一个formbean这是肯定的。
另外一个formbean可以和多个Action对应。
,每个Action调用 validate() 、reset()方法都不相同,必须使用一个隐藏控件。
<form method="post">用户就无法修改了。
<html:hidden name="yourFormBean" propertye="hiddenvar"/>
然后在formbean里设置一个属性hiddenvar用来结束此值。class yourFormBean extends ActionForm{
privte String hiddenvar ; ...validate(){
if( hiddenvar.equals("insert"){ } if( hiddenvar.equals("update"){ }
} .. reset (){
if( hiddenvar.equals("insert"){ } if( hiddenvar.equals("update"){ } }
}
这样不就可以了吗
另外一个formbean可以和多个Action对应。
,每个Action调用 validate() 、reset()方法都不相同,必须使用一个隐藏控件。
<form method="post">用户就无法修改了。
<html:hidden name="yourFormBean" propertye="hiddenvar"/>
然后在formbean里设置一个属性hiddenvar用来结束此值。class yourFormBean extends ActionForm{
privte String hiddenvar ; ...validate(){
if( hiddenvar.equals("insert"){ } if( hiddenvar.equals("update"){ }
} .. reset (){
if( hiddenvar.equals("insert"){ } if( hiddenvar.equals("update"){ } }
}
这样不就可以了吗
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货